# ADR-011: Improving Semantic Search Quality Through Better Chunking and Embeddings
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Status**: Proposed
|
||||||
|
**Date**: 2025-11-12
|
||||||
|
**Authors**: Development Team
|
||||||
|
**Related**: ADR-003 (Vector Database Architecture), ADR-008 (MCP Sampling for RAG)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
## Context
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
The semantic search implementation provides document retrieval across Nextcloud apps using vector embeddings. Production usage has revealed that **the system frequently misses relevant documents** (recall problem).
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Root cause analysis identifies two fundamental issues: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
### 1. Poor Chunking Strategy
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Current Implementation** (`nextcloud_mcp_server/vector/document_chunker.py:36`):
|
||||||
|
```python
|
||||||
|
words = content.split() # Naive whitespace splitting
|
||||||
|
chunk_size = 512 # words
|
||||||
|
overlap = 50 # words
|
||||||
|
chunks = [words[i:i+chunk_size] for i in range(0, len(words), chunk_size-overlap)]
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Problems**:
|
||||||
|
- **Breaks semantic boundaries**: Splits mid-sentence, mid-paragraph, mid-thought
|
||||||
|
- **Loses context**: "The meeting discussed budget. We decided to..." becomes two disconnected chunks
|
||||||
|
- **Poor retrieval**: Relevant content split across chunks with low individual relevance scores
|
||||||
|
- **No structure awareness**: Ignores markdown headers, lists, code blocks
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Evidence**:
|
||||||
|
- Documents with relevant content in middle sections score poorly (content split across 3+ chunks)
|
||||||
|
- Multi-sentence concepts (spanning 60-100 words) are fragmented
|
||||||
|
- Search for "budget planning process" misses documents where these words appear in adjacent sentences but different chunks
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
### 2. Suboptimal Embedding Model
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Current Implementation** (`nextcloud_mcp_server/embedding/ollama_provider.py:33`):
|
||||||
|
```python
|
||||||
|
_model = "nomic-embed-text" # 768 dimensions
|
||||||
|
_dimension = 768 # Hardcoded
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Problems**:
|
||||||
|
- **Model selection**: `nomic-embed-text` is general-purpose, not optimized for our use case
|
||||||
|
- **No benchmarking**: Selected without comparative evaluation
|
||||||
|
- **Dimensionality**: 768-dim may be insufficient for nuanced semantic distinctions
|
||||||
|
- **No domain adaptation**: Model not tuned for Nextcloud content (notes, calendar, deck cards)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Evidence**:
|
||||||
|
- Synonymous queries return different results ("meeting notes" vs. "discussion summary")
|
||||||
|
- Domain-specific terms poorly represented ("standup", "retrospective", "OKRs")
|
||||||
|
- Cross-lingual content (if present) not well supported
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
### Current Performance
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Baseline Metrics** (100-document test corpus, 50 queries):
|
||||||
|
- **Recall@10**: ~52% (misses 48% of relevant documents)
|
||||||
|
- **Precision@10**: ~78% (acceptable but room for improvement)
|
||||||
|
- **MRR**: 0.58 (relevant docs often not in top positions)
|
||||||
|
- **Zero-result queries**: 18% (completely missing relevant content)
|

### Chunking Strategies
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
#### Option C1: Semantic Sentence-Aware Chunking (RECOMMENDED)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Description**: Respect sentence boundaries while maintaining target chunk size
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Implementation**:
|
||||||
|
```python
|
||||||
|
from langchain.text_splitter import RecursiveCharacterTextSplitter
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
splitter = RecursiveCharacterTextSplitter(
|
||||||
|
chunk_size=2048, # ~512 words in characters
|
||||||
|
chunk_overlap=200, # ~50 words in characters
|
||||||
|
separators=["\n\n", "\n", ". ", "! ", "? ", "; ", ": ", ", ", " "],
|
||||||
|
length_function=len,
|
||||||
|
)
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**How it works**:
|
||||||
|
1. Try splitting by paragraphs (`\n\n`)
|
||||||
|
2. If chunks too large, split by sentences (`. `, `! `, `? `)
|
||||||
|
3. If still too large, split by clauses (`;`, `:`)
|
||||||
|
4. Last resort: split by words
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Pros**:
|
||||||
|
- ✅ Preserves semantic boundaries (never breaks mid-sentence)
|
||||||
|
- ✅ Maintains context coherence within chunks
|
||||||
|
- ✅ Simple implementation (langchain library)
|
||||||
|
- ✅ Configurable separators for different content types
|
||||||
|
- ✅ Proven approach (used by major RAG systems)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Cons**:
|
||||||
|
- ❌ Variable chunk sizes (not exactly 512 words, but close)
|
||||||
|
- ❌ Adds dependency (langchain)
|
||||||
|
- ❌ Slightly slower than naive splitting (~10-20ms per document)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Expected Impact**: 20-30% recall improvement

### Embedding Model Strategies
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
#### Option E1: Upgrade to Better General-Purpose Model (RECOMMENDED)
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Description**: Switch to state-of-the-art embedding model
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**Candidates**: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
| Model | Dimensions | MTEB Score | Pros | Cons |
|
||||||
|
|-------|-----------|------------|------|------|
|
||||||
|
| **mxbai-embed-large** | 1024 | 64.68 | Best performance, good balance | Larger (slower) |
|
||||||
|
| **nomic-embed-text-v1.5** | 768 | 62.39 | Upgraded version of current | Incremental improvement |
|
||||||
|
| **bge-large-en-v1.5** | 1024 | 64.23 | Excellent for English | Not multilingual |
|
||||||
|
| **nomic-embed-text** (current) | 768 | 60.10 | Baseline | Lower performance |
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
**MTEB**: Massive Text Embedding Benchmark (higher = better semantic understanding)
